Job Description Summary

GE Aerospace operates three cutting-edge manufacturing facilities in the Muskegon area. Our plants are home to high performance teams who are creating quality High Pressure Turbine Nozzles, Low Pressure Turbine Nozzles, and Shrouds for use in commercial and military aircraft engines. The manufacturing processes we use include High Speed Grinding, Brazing / Heat Treat, In-machine deburr, Electrical Discharge Machining (EDM) such as Conventional, Speed Drills, CNC and Wire as well as Ultrasonic Cleaning and VPA Coating.
As the Vacuum Furnace Engineer, you will provide engineering support associated with the manufacturing process, including driving improvements that impact vacuum furnace maintenance events and overall equipment reliability. This position will directly influence departmental operations through planning and execution, with some autonomy while operating within an established discipline governed by standard functional practices and procedures. In this role, you will report to the Senior Metallurgical Engineer and may require judgment, typically exercised with guidance.

This position will require up to 25% travel.

Job Description

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Serve as the site expert on vacuum furnace operation, maintenance, and repair, defining and controlling process conditions, tooling, and equipment settings to ensure safe, reliable performance
  • Lead troubleshooting and repair of vacuum furnaces, using advanced diagnostics, root cause analysis, and TPM principles to reduce unplanned downtime and chronic equipment-related losses
  • Partner closely with maintenance and machine repair teams to plan and execute preventive and predictive maintenance, develop PM routines, and optimize spare parts strategies for critical furnace assets
  • Collaborate with engineers, team coaches, and business leaders to align furnace capability with production requirements, SQDC targets, and value stream plans, escalating risks and proposing data-driven solutions
  • Coach operators and frontline teams on autonomous maintenance, equipment care, abnormal condition recognition, and standard work adherence to build ownership and improve equipment reliability
  • Use structured problem solving and waste identification (DOWNTIME) to eliminate equipment-related causes of defects, waiting, and extra processing in the heat treat value stream
  • Provide clear, credible communication across levels of the organization, from shop-floor maintenance and operators to engineering, value stream leaders, and senior leadership, ensuring shared understanding of equipment status, risks, and improvement actions
